Selector Days  (5am Start)

Selector Days (5am Start)

PublishedPublished: 08/07/2026
At Aldi, every day is different. As a Selector, you play a key role in keeping our operations running smoothly. Using a headset to receive instructions, you’ll pick products accurately, check paperwork, and maintain safety while working efficiently in a high-energy environment.

Key Responsibilities
• Select products accurately to meet picking targets
• Follow instructions carefully and double-check paperwork for accuracy
• Operate Mechanical Handling Equipment (MHE) safely and efficiently (training provided)

Skills & Experience
• Hardworking and ready for a physical, fast paced role
• Reliable and flexible with a can-do attitude in a fast-moving environment
• Strong attention to detail, especially when picking stock

Our Benefits
• Competitive pay with pay rises linked to your time with Aldi
• 25+ hours per week
• 4 weeks paid annual leave plus bank holidays
• Comprehensive training and ongoing development to build your career
• Access to wellbeing programmes and lifestyle discounts including gym membership and entertainment
• Family leave including maternity, paternity, neonatal and adoption leave after one year
• Shift times vary, however, we will always try to make sure you typically work 7-8 hours.
